Building overview
8 Mallory Gardens is a mid-rise residential building located in Toronto. Constructed in 1920, this structure reflects the architectural trends of the early 20th century, characterized by its traditional design and craftsmanship. The building consists of 36 registered units, accommodating a diverse range of residents. Situated in Ward 12, 8 Mallory Gardens benefits from a well-established community and offers a blend of historical charm with modern living conveniences.
